I lined up between the in the first third of the pack and tried to settle my pace once we got started. I was aiming for an 8:35 pace. I grabbed water at 3, 5.5, 6.76 and 8 and had a gel just before the water station at 6.75.

I was pleased that I held my pace over the bridge on both the out and the back. It was fun turning the corner into the finish area and seeing Kevin and Zoe there!

My Garmin had me crossing the finish line at 13 and change (but not enough change) so I handed my medal and water to Kevin and ran a little bit more because... Strava ;-)

Course: The route was a lap around Morehead City, then over the big bridge (over the intracoastal waterway so big enough to let the tall ships under it), then down to Fort Macon and back over the bridge and back to downtown Morehead City.
